Understanding the Core of Channel 2023

Alright guys, let's get to the heart of what channel 2023 really means. At its core, it's all about the various pathways through which information, messages, and value are delivered to a target audience. Think of it as your digital toolbox, where each tool represents a different channel – a hammer for one job, a screwdriver for another. In 2023, this toolbox is more packed than ever before. We're not just talking about your standard social media platforms like Facebook, Instagram, or TikTok, though they are undeniably huge players. We're also looking at the rise of newer, more niche platforms, the enduring power of email marketing, the impact of podcasting, the interactive nature of live streaming, and even the traditional yet still relevant channels like your own website or blog. The key here is omnichannel strategy. This means ensuring that your message is consistent and accessible across all the channels your audience uses, creating a seamless experience no matter where they encounter your brand or content. It’s about meeting your audience where they are, not forcing them to come to you. For example, a customer might see an ad on Instagram, visit your website to learn more, sign up for your newsletter via email, and then reach out for support through a live chat feature. Each of these touchpoints is a different channel, and for channel 2023 to be successful, they all need to work in harmony. This year, the focus is heavily on personalization and data-driven insights. Businesses are no longer sending out generic blasts; they're using analytics to understand customer behavior and tailor messages to specific segments, delivering the right content through the right channel at the right time. This requires a deep understanding of each channel's unique strengths and audience demographics. A message that works brilliantly on LinkedIn might fall flat on TikTok, and vice versa. So, really digging into the specifics of each channel is vital for cutting through the noise in 2023.

Key Channels Dominating in 2023

Okay, fam, let's get down to the nitty-gritty: which channels are absolutely killing it in channel 2023? While the landscape is always shifting, a few stand out as essential for anyone serious about reaching an audience. First up, we have social media platforms. These are non-negotiable. TikTok continues its reign, especially for reaching younger demographics with its addictive short-form video format. Businesses are finding creative ways to jump on trends and create engaging, often humorous, content. Instagram remains a visual powerhouse, with Reels mirroring TikTok's success and Stories offering a more ephemeral, behind-the-scenes look. It's still a go-to for influencer marketing and visually driven brands. Facebook, despite its age, still boasts a massive user base and is crucial for community building through groups and targeted advertising. LinkedIn is the undisputed king for B2B communication, professional networking, and thought leadership content. Don't sleep on it if your audience is professionals! Then there's YouTube, the ultimate video destination. Whether it's long-form educational content, vlogs, or product reviews, YouTube's searchability and vast audience make it a cornerstone. Beyond social media, email marketing is experiencing a renaissance. It’s the most direct line to your most engaged audience. Personalized campaigns, segmented lists, and automated workflows are making email more powerful than ever. We're seeing brands use email not just for promotions but for building relationships and providing exclusive value. Podcasting continues its explosive growth. It's the perfect channel for in-depth discussions, storytelling, and building a loyal listenership. Many creators and businesses are launching their own podcasts to establish authority and connect on a deeper level. Messaging apps like WhatsApp and Telegram are also becoming increasingly important, particularly for customer service and direct engagement. Think quick replies, personalized offers, and building a sense of exclusivity. Finally, let's not forget your own website or blog. This is your digital home base, the one place you fully control. It's essential for housing your core content, driving traffic from other channels, and converting leads. Optimizing your website for search engines (SEO) is key to ensuring people can find you. These are the channels you absolutely need to consider in your 2023 strategy, guys. It’s not about being on all of them, but about strategically choosing the ones that best align with your goals and audience.

Measuring Success and Adapting

One of the biggest mistakes people make with channel 2023 is not tracking their results. It's like driving without a map, guys! You need to know if you're heading in the right direction. So, what does measuring success even look like? Well, it depends on your goals, right? If you're aiming for brand awareness, you'll be looking at metrics like reach, impressions, follower growth, and brand mentions across your channels. Are more people seeing your content? Are they talking about you? For engagement, you'll want to track likes, comments, shares, saves, and click-through rates. Are people interacting with your content and taking the next step? If your goal is lead generation or sales, then conversion rates, website traffic from specific channels, and ultimately, revenue generated are your key performance indicators (KPIs). Email marketing platforms and website analytics (like Google Analytics) are invaluable here. It’s crucial to set up tracking properly from the start. Tools like UTM parameters can help you identify exactly which campaign and channel drove a specific website visit or conversion. Once you have the data, the magic happens in the adaptation phase. Look at what's performing well and do more of it. If your short-form videos on TikTok are getting insane engagement, lean into that! If your email newsletters have a higher conversion rate than your social media ads, maybe reallocate some budget. Conversely, if a particular channel or content format is consistently underperforming despite your best efforts, it might be time to pivot or even cut your losses. Don't get emotionally attached to a strategy that isn't working. The beauty of digital channels is their measurability and the ability to iterate quickly. Regularly scheduled reviews – weekly or monthly – of your analytics are essential. Ask yourselves: What surprised us? What didn't work as expected? What new trends are emerging that we should consider? By consistently measuring and adapting, you ensure your channel 2023 strategy remains relevant, efficient, and effective in achieving your objectives. It's an ongoing cycle of learning and optimization, and it's absolutely vital for long-term success, trust me!
